To solve this problem many businesses participate in affiliate marketing programs. In affiliate marketing, a vendor allows their product to be marketed by non-related third parties (affiliates). The affiliates are paid a commission for each sale they generate. This is an effective way for the vendor to increase the marketing of their product without incurring significant overhead costs. Typically, the affiliate will utilize search engines, forums and blogs as a means to "get the word out" about the product they are promoting. The more traffic the affiliate can drive to the product they are promoting, the better opportunity to make a sale.
The use of affiliates is not just limited to small online entrepreneurs looking to market their products. Retail giants Wal-Mart and Amazon.com both have affiliate programs. In a very real way, the use of affiliate marketing levels the e-commerce playing field and allows the small merchant the opportunity to compete for market share with the larger retailers.
